  1. Damodar Mauzo (born 1 August 1944) is an Indian short story writer, novelist, critic and script writer in Konkani.

  2. Dec 8, 2021 · Mauzo is the second Konkani writer to receive the highest literary award, presented annually by Bharatiya Jnanpith. Ravindra Kelekar had won the 42nd Jnanpith award for 2006, the first-ever awarded to an author writing in Konkani, presented in July 2010.

  4. DAMODAR MAUZO is one of Goa's best known Konkani fiction writers. He was born in Goa on August 1, 1944. He graduated in Commerce from R. A. Podar College of Commerce & Economics in Mumbai before taking over the family business of running a shop in Majorda.
